Kasm v. Kasm
Citations
- 933 So. 2d 48

How courts have described this case
Verbatim parenthetical descriptions written by other courts when citing this decision. Ranked by citation-network relevance.
- holding that the trial court’s failure to make any findings concerning the reasonableness of the temporary attorney fees required reversal
- reversing and remanding for further proceedings regarding the amount of a temporary fee award

- reversing temporary fee award that lacked findings on reasonableness and stating that “this court cannot determine from the record before us how the trial court arrived at its determination of the amount awarded”
- “It seems to me that the process of setting a temporary award of attorneys’ fees in a divorce proceeding should not be subjected to the same rigors as a final award.” (Altenbernd, J., concurring) (citations omitted)
